The kombucha tea market has seen a rapid rise in popularity in recent years. As more consumers turn toward healthier alternatives to sugary sodas and artificial beverages, kombucha has emerged as a top choice. Fermented from tea, sugar, and specific strains of bacteria and yeast, kombucha is prized for its unique tangy flavor and numerous health benefits. From gut health to immune system support, this fizzy drink is quickly becoming a staple in households and cafes worldwide.
The global kombucha market has grown at an impressive rate, with analysts predicting continued expansion. In 2023, the market was valued at over $1.8 billion, and it’s projected to reach approximately $5.4 billion by 2031, growing at a CAGR of 13.4%. This growth is fueled by rising awareness of health-conscious living, especially among millennials and Gen Z consumers who prioritize natural, functional beverages.

Kombucha tea is not just a trendy drink but a powerful elixir with various health benefits. The fermentation process results in the production of probiotics, which are live microorganisms that support gut health. Many kombucha drinkers report improvements in digestion, reduced bloating, and better gut function.
Additionally, kombucha contains antioxidants which help combat oxidative stress and may reduce inflammation. Some studies suggest that kombucha could play a role in improving liver health, lowering cholesterol levels, and even fighting certain types of cancer cells due to the polyphenols it contains from tea.

Despite the booming demand, the kombucha market faces certain challenges. One primary concern is the high sugar content in some commercial kombucha varieties, which can turn off potential health-conscious consumers. Additionally, the market is highly fragmented, with numerous local and international brands competing for attention.
Another challenge comes from the need for precise fermentation and quality control. Kombucha is a fermented product, and maintaining consistency across batches can be tricky for producers. Consumers may experience variations in taste, carbonation levels, and even alcohol content, which can affect brand loyalty.
The future of the kombucha market is bright, with many innovations on the horizon. Some of the most exciting trends include:
Functional Additives: The introduction of new superfoods like spirulina, turmeric, and adaptogens is making kombucha even more appealing to health enthusiasts.
Non-Alcoholic Options: With increasing demand for non-alcoholic beverages, brands are focusing on producing kombucha with very low or zero alcohol content, catering to a broader audience.
Sustainable Packaging: As environmental concerns grow, kombucha brands are exploring eco-friendly packaging solutions, such as glass bottles and biodegradable materials.
